Output 2c1255c96537084f1a265e040cc76319f7dd600afc68cb082d913f646384b3a2:12

value
25856040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a7b35c3ae90c43e005ca08633c8a255e1483da7 OP_EQUAL
address
38UqXXBpe33bq6TNPwjp1vxUDFjZM1Dau4
transaction
2c1255c96537084f1a265e040cc76319f7dd600afc68cb082d913f646384b3a2
spent
true